Northwestern Wildcats Preview
The Northwestern Wildcats have a 12-16 overall record and a 4-13 record in the Big Ten conference. They are coming off a 72-68 road win against Indiana and their previous three games were a 78-74 home win against Maryland, a 68-49 road loss against Nebraska and an 87-75 home win against Michigan.
Offensively, Northwestern averages 74.1 points per game, while allowing 72.9 points per game defensively. The Wildcats shoot with 46% from the field and grab 31.6 rebounds per game, while dishing out 17.1 assists per game. They average 3.8 blocks per game and 5.6 steals per game defensively.
Nick Martinelli leads Northwestern in scoring, with an average of 22.6 points per game, while shooting with 50.5% from the field and 80.8% from the free throw line, adding a team-high 6.1 rebounds. Jayden Reid leads the team in assists with 4.8 per game.
Oregon Ducks Preview
The Oregon Ducks have an 11-17 overall record and a 4-13 record in the Big Ten conference. They are coming off an 85-71 home win against Wisconsin and their previous three games were a 71-70 road win against USC, a 61-44 home loss against Minnesota and an 83-72 home win against Penn State.
Offensively, Oregon averages 71.6 points per game, while allowing 74.1 points per game defensively. The Ducks shoot with 43% from the field and grab 34.7 rebounds per game, while dishing out 14.1 assists per game. They average 4.1 blocks per game and 6.2 steals per game defensively.
Nate Bittle leads Oregon in scoring, with an average of 16.9 points per game, while shooting with 45.7% from the field and 73.8% from the free throw line, adding a team-high 2.6 assists. Kwame Evans Jr. is the team’s leading rebounder with 7.1 per game.
